Stats Can is hiring for 140 jobs as the long form census returns

The long-form Census is making its return this year and Statistics Canada is hiring for 140 jobs in the region. Central Regional Director with Statistics Canada, Gary Dillon says because of the layout of the region there will be many jobs available. He says they will be looking for people from Timmins, Hearst, Cochrane, Iroquois Falls, and Kapuskasing to fill different positions.

The two main areas they are hiring for are crew leaders and enumerators, who will be needed to complete the Census which begins in May. Dillon says the Census will be assessing aboriginal communities in the area as well, such as Constance Lake and Kashechewan.
